Understanding Prescription vs. Over-the-Counter Medications

It’s crucial to grasp the contrast between doctor-prescribed and non-prescription medications . Prescription substances require a physician's order because they tend to be sometimes more powerful or involve higher side effects that need close supervision . Conversely , OTC remedies are considered safe for application without a healthcare practitioner's direction , although it’s still recommended to review the label completely and abide by the recommendations.

Regarding Doctor's and Custom Blend: A Guide regarding Compounding and Raw Materials

The world of medication isn't always one-size-fits-all. Frequently, standard drugs simply aren't appropriate for everyone. This is where custom formulating comes in. This involves a expert creating a unique medication by combining separate APIs. These APIs – the core of any drug – are carefully selected & blended to meet a patient’s particular needs. The process can address allergies from certain inactive ingredients, potency choices, or challenges regarding ingesting tablets.

  • Compounding can result in changed shapes – like liquids.
  • The allows for unique flavor combinations to aid children or those experiencing challenges swallowing.
  • Specialists can also modify the dosage of a drug to more effectively meet a patient's demands.
Ultimately, custom mixing provides a important alternative for individuals who need customized pharmaceutical solutions.
